Top Ten - Teams you should fear

1.LSU - The Tigers are the last team you want on your schedule. They own the most impressive win of the year, the VaTech beat-down. The most talented Defense in the country isn't alone either. The Offense looks, dare I say, better than last year. Jimbo Fisher's departure is looking more and more like a bonus for LSU and a bummer for FSU. 2.USC - I'll put them at two without a whole lot of evidence. They've only played two games and I'm yet to see a complete game by their Defense, or any sign of a dominant Passing attack. Booty certainly hasn't been more impressive than the other three QBs in the top 4 (and all of them are new starters!)

3.Florida - Well now we deserve it. Before Saturday over-rated was a fitting term. Ask Tennessee if the Gators are overrated. The Offense is good enough, and multi-dimensional enough to score 40 on anyone.. maybe even The Guerrilla in Louisiana? But, the D's performance thus far is the surprise that makes the Gators a Title Contender. Game of the Year status has been attached to the Oct. 6 showdown on the bayou.

4.Oklahoma - You know the Sooners play D, But the Offense numbers have been astounding for a group as unheralded as the Gators D. Not a real test in the background yet, so we'll hold off juddement until the Oct. 6 game w/ Texas (Oct. 6 is gonna be rediculous)

5.Cal - Here's where the Half-teams start. Cals got the players to score tons of point, including two guys who can score on special teams. Too bad the Defense isn't up to par. Beware Trojans, these guys can win in a shoot-out

6.West Virginia - These guys probably have the most exciting offense in the country. When the Backup RB outplays the two Heisman candidates in the backfield, you know you've got talent. Some Shootouts loom on the Schedule

7. Penn State - When the Lions can score points, they usually have a good year. And they've scored in bunches lately. Watch out Big Ten, these guys are your frontrunners

8. South Carolina - This may be a little high, but they have a great road win in Athens and are Coached by a Evil Genius. So don't count them out of any game... except this week at LSU, count them out of that.

9. Ohio State - Fear they're D. But score 24 and the W is yours

10. Oregon - Wow.... three Pac-10 teams? Something must be wrong. But seriously, they might be just as good as Cal. We'll know for sure on the 29th
